Do you get this on start-up?


If Auto Power-off is enabled, a dialog box indicating the time until automatic power-off will appear immediately after start-up.
The dialog box will close automatically after a few seconds. The hourglass icon shows how much time is left before it closes. If you touch this icon, the hourglass will pause (shown by a red “X”) and the dialog box will remain open. To close the dialog box, press the Change Setting or OK buttons, or simply wait for the hourglass to complete.

My Kronos 2 is from 2015 - the Kronos actually PHYSICALLY flicks the switch. So when it powers off, the power switch is in the off position. When it turns off you can hear a loud CLICK when the switch goes off. Pretty cool!
